Trevecca Women's Soccer | Trojans Win Again at Home, Down Ursuline 3-1

Box Score

NASHVILLE – The Trevecca Nazarene University women's soccer team (6-3-2, 5-1-1 Great Midwest) defeated Ursuline College (2-6, 1-5 Great Midwest), 3-1, on Thursday evening at the Trojan Soccer Complex.

THE SERIES   

Trevecca leads the series 9-8 after 17 all-time matches.

THE MATCH 

Playing in the 4:30 slot for the first time this season, the Trojans did not disappoint. Katelyn Keogh's unassisted goal in the 17th minute to get things started for the Purple and White. Twenty minutes later the Trojans doubled their advantage. After a free-kick from 30 yards outside of the box was won, Danyel Joy's shot clanked off the crossbar and fell to the feet of Makena Schlosser who tapped in her third goal of the season. Trojan goalkeeper Delayna was tested just once during the first 45 minutes as Trevecca held its 2-0 advantage at the break. 15 minutes into the second half, Keogh found the back of the net again. This time, the freshman was serviced by Abbigail Legg for the goal. Keogh is now tied for second-most goals in the G-MAC and has the most tallies by any freshman so far. The Arrows would not go quietly. In the area, Addisen Holt ruined the Trojans' clean sheet by putting a ball home in the 82nd minute. The lone goal was all the Arrows would manage as Trevecca won 3-1.

INSIDE THE BOX SCORE  

  • The Trojans improve to 6-0 in home matches this season.
  • Katelyn Keogh picked up her second brace of the season, scoring a goal in each half.
  • Keogh is now atop the G-MAC with six goals scored this campaign. She has the most by any freshman in the conference and is on pace to set the Trojan NCAA-era single-season record.
  • The Trojans tripled up the Arrows in shots, 18-6.

UP NEXT  

The Trojans get the weekend off, before heading north for a pair of G-MAC matches with Lake Erie (2-6-2, 1-4-2 Great Midwest) on Thursday and Malone University (0-5-2, 0-3-1 Great Midwest) on Saturday where they look to earn their first road victory of the season.
